Opp.North Police Station, Big Bazar, Palakkad Town, Palakkad - 123456
TATA salt distributor & stockist
Posted By : Prasad M
To send an enquiry to Arumugha Traders
Click HereTo post a review of Arumugha Traders
Click HereFind more Manufacturing & Distribution in Palakkad Town